The fourth day of Swiss Stage 1 IEM Cologne Major 2026, according to HLTV, was the penultimate day of the group stage of the major. On June 4, six matches in BO3 format took place – four teams have already secured their spots in Stage 2, while another six remain with a 2–2 record and will meet in the final round on June 5.
Results of the day:
- THUNDER dOWNUNDER 0–2 FlyQuest – the Australians eliminated TD from the tournament;
- TYLOO 2–1 Sharks – the Chinese roster survived in the elimination match;
- GamerLegion 2–0 BIG – the Germans advanced to Stage 2;
- MIBR 2–0 Lynn Vision – the Brazilians had no chance against their opponent;
- Liquid 2–0 HEROIC – the NA flagship eliminated the Europeans;
- M80 2–0 NRG – the American duel ended with a clean score.
After the fourth round, BetBoom and B8 have already advanced to Stage 2 with a 3–0 record, as well as M80, MIBR, and GamerLegion with a 3–1 mark. Six teams – TYLOO, Lynn Vision, Liquid, FlyQuest, NRG, and BIG – remain at 2–2 and will compete for the last three spots in the final round of Swiss.
Context of the day: GamerLegion finished off BIG after losing to BetBoom in a 2–0 match, M80 avenged NRG after a setback against B8, and Liquid confidently dealt with HEROIC after a 1–1 series. FlyQuest, on the other hand, returned to the race after two consecutive losses – the team eliminated THUNDER dOWNUNDER and is now also playing an elimination match.
